WebMar 25, 2024 · Another way to sell your artwork is to set up an online store. Sites like Etsy, DeviantArt, and Artsy are perfect for making your art … WebApr 1, 2013 · 1. Find the art-loving coffee shops in your area The first step is to compile of list of local shops that feature art on the walls. This fact-finding mission may include several lunch dates—but I’m sure you won’t object!

WebThis is one of the easiest ways to access your local market. You can just get some friends to help you carry the works and pay a small fee to the event organizer. Some of these markets have regular clients, who can give you some feedback on your art. Full peace of mind, guaranteed. Shop original art from independent artists around the world. ioc lake charlesWebSome will ask for a small monthly fee and a percentage of your profits, say 25%. Others will handle all of the printing and pricing for you, and give you 50% of every photo that sells.
